Hidden among Berala’s houses stands Lingyen Mountain Temple. Its red and gold facade brightens the otherwise average suburb. Lingyen Mountain Temple isn’t just a pretty building. It’s a vibrant hub of Buddhist activity. This temple in Sydney provides a tranquil space for reflection and practice.

Lingyen Mountain Temple is part of a wider network. It connects to other branches in Australia. It offers various programs. These include Dharma talks and classes for all ages. They even have cooking classes. The temple supports the Triple Gem. That’s Buddha Dharma and Sangha. It also publishes Buddhist materials. These materials include books periodicals CDs and DVDs.
